中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

java對稱加密和非對稱加密有什么區別

小億
147
2023-09-05 17:52:46
欄目: 編程語言

對稱加密和非對稱加密是兩種常見的加密算法,它們在加密和解密的過程中有以下區別:

  1. 密鑰的數量:對稱加密使用同一個密鑰來進行加密和解密,而非對稱加密使用一對密鑰,即公鑰和私鑰。

  2. 密鑰的分發:對稱加密的密鑰需要在加密和解密的雙方之間進行傳輸,因此在分發密鑰的過程中可能會存在安全性問題。而非對稱加密中,公鑰可以公開分發,而私鑰則需要保密。

  3. 加密和解密速度:對稱加密算法通常比非對稱加密算法快速,因為對稱加密算法只需要進行簡單的數學運算。而非對稱加密算法需要進行復雜的數學運算,因此速度較慢。

  4. 安全性:非對稱加密算法具有較高的安全性,因為即使攻擊者獲取到公鑰,也無法通過公鑰推導出私鑰。而對稱加密算法的安全性相對較低,因為加密和解密使用相同的密鑰,一旦密鑰泄露,數據也將容易被解密。

基于以上區別,通常在實際應用中,對稱加密算法用于大量數據的加密和解密,而非對稱加密算法則用于安全性要求較高的場景,如數字簽名、密鑰協商等。

0
固原市| 重庆市| 海城市| 同仁县| 吴江市| 襄城县| 通江县| 宁德市| 雷波县| 锦屏县| 西乡县| 临夏市| 盐池县| 华安县| 宾川县| 余江县| 金塔县| 周宁县| 潼关县| 肥西县| 忻城县| 府谷县| 通辽市| 当涂县| 老河口市| 华阴市| 阿合奇县| 东宁县| 长寿区| 龙川县| 沂源县| 祁门县| 滦平县| 娄烦县| 肃南| 肥乡县| 专栏| 陆河县| 柘荣县| 隆化县| 江油市|